Low-priced Alternatives for Xanax


If Xanax runs out your budget, there are several alternatives worth checking out. Below is a list of generic medications that are usually more inexpensive and might offer similar results for anxiety management:

Generic Medications

  1. Alprazolam (Generic Xanax)

    • The most simple and cost-efficient option.
    • Same active component, just a lower price.
  2. Clonazepam (Klonopin)

    • Also a benzodiazepine, typically used for anxiety; generally lower in cost than Xanax.
  3. Diazepam (Valium)

    • Used to treat anxiety, muscle convulsions, and seizures; typically more affordable.
  4. Buspirone (Buspar)

    • An alternative non-benzodiazepine, less most likely to trigger reliance.
  5. Selective Serotonin Reuptake Inhibitors (SSRIs):

    • Options like fluoxetine (Prozac) or sertraline (Zoloft) can aid with anxiety and anxiety at a lower long-lasting cost.

Tips to Save on Xanax


Here's a list of tactical pointers you can embrace to conserve cash while ensuring you have access to necessary medication:

  1. Ask for Generics: Always ask about generic options; they are significantly cheaper.

  2. Search: Prices can vary in between pharmacies, so inspect numerous places.

  3. Use Prescription Discount Cards: Many stores use discount programs or cards that can substantially reduce costs.

  4. Bulk Purchasing: Sometimes buying a larger amount can reduce the unit rate.

  5. Examine for Patient Assistance Programs: Pharmaceutical companies frequently have programs that provide medications at minimized or no charge for qualified individuals.

  6. Insurance: If you have insurance coverage, make sure Xanax is on your formulary or see if your plan covers option therapies.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)


1. Is Xanax addictive?

Yes, Xanax can be habit-forming, particularly if considered an extended duration or in higher doses. It is essential to follow your physician's prescription and standards.

2. Can I use Xanax for long-lasting treatment?

Xanax is typically recommended for short-term usage due to its capacity for dependence. Alternatives or accessory treatments might be suggested for long-term management of anxiety.

4. What should I do if I miss out on a dosage of Xanax?

If you miss out on a dosage, take it as soon as you remember. However, if it's close to your next dose, skip the missed dosage; do not double up to make up for a missed dosage.

5. Can I take Xanax with other medications?

Consult your doctor or pharmacist before integrating Xanax with any other medication, as interactions can take place.
